The early 1980s were a time when New York tapped into its version of the Youthquake—from the street to the clubs to the art galleries. Stuart Vevers touched on this in his cool Coach 1941 collection via looks featuring Keith Haring graphics and a mix of metallic leather jackets, western, and lingerie influences, plus sparkle – lots of it, all over Stefan Beckman’s Gotham streetscape set. We loved it.

After strong collections from Gabriela Hearst, alice + olivia, Naeem Khan, Sally LaPointe, and Badgley Mischka, day six revved up at night with Ralph Lauren’s collection, shown in his legendary garage of vintage cars in Bedford, NY.
